What is Heterotropic mode of nutrition?

Heterotrophic mode of nutrition is when an organism obtains organic compounds by consuming other organisms. These organisms cannot produce their own food through photosynthesis or chemosynthesis, and instead rely on consuming other living things for energy and nutrients. Examples include humans, animals, fungi, and some bacteria.


What are the two types of nutrition in living things called?

The two types of nutrition in living things are autotrophic nutrition and heterotrophic nutrition. Autotrophic nutrition involves organisms that can produce their food using inorganic substances like plants through photosynthesis. Heterotrophic nutrition involves organisms that rely on consuming other organisms or organic matter for their nutrition.


What is saprozoic nutrition?

Saprozoic nutrition is a type of nutrition in which an organism feeds on dead and decaying organic matter. These organisms help in the decomposition process by breaking down organic material into simpler compounds that can be reused by other living organisms. Examples of saprozoic organisms include fungi and some bacteria.


Mode of nutrition?

The mode of nutrition refers to how an organism obtains its food. There are three main modes of nutrition: autotrophic organisms make their own food through photosynthesis or chemosynthesis, heterotrophic organisms obtain food by consuming other organisms, and saprotrophic organisms obtain nutrients by decomposing organic matter.

Which describes an interaction in which organisms work together so that all organisms in the group benefit?

Mutualism is an interaction where organisms work together for the benefit of all parties involved. Each organism provides something the other needs, creating a symbiotic relationship. This helps both organisms thrive and succeed in their respective environments.


What is a condition in which two different organisms live together?

A condition in which two different organisms live together is called symbiosis. This relationship can be mutualistic, where both organisms benefit, commensalistic, where one benefits and the other is unaffected, or parasitic, where one benefits at the expense of the other.
